1. Why Sectional Sofa Beds Work for Small Spaces
Compact living spaces require furniture that does more with less. Sectional sofa beds provide:
- Dual functionality: comfortable seating by day, guest bed by night
- Flexible layouts: L-shape, U-shape, chaise, or modular options
- Space optimization: maximize floor space without crowding the room
Unlike traditional sofas, sectional sofa beds let you host overnight guests without sacrificing your living area.
2. Layout Options for Small Rooms
Different sectional layouts suit different spaces. Here’s a simple guide:
| Layout Type | Best For | Room Size | Benefits |
|---|---|---|---|
| L-Shaped | Apartments or studios | Small–Medium | Opens corners and provides seating |
| U-Shaped | Family and guests | Medium | Great for gatherings and movie nights |
| Chaise + Ottoman | Loft or narrow living room | Small | Offers lounging comfort in a compact footprint |
| Modular/Island | Open-plan homes | Medium–Large | Flexible arrangement; can be rearranged or expanded |
Choosing the right layout ensures your sofa fits perfectly while keeping the room open and comfortable.
3. Materials and Upholstery
The right material ensures durability, comfort, and style:
- Performance fabrics: Resistant to spills and easy to clean
- Leather/faux leather: Sleek and low maintenance
- Velvet or textured fabrics: Adds warmth and a sophisticated touch

Light-colored or neutral fabrics help make small spaces feel larger. Removable covers are convenient for cleaning and adapting to lifestyle changes.
4. Comfort and Ergonomics
A sectional sofa bed should be comfortable for both sitting and sleeping:
- Seat depth: 20–24 inches
- Backrest height: Proper support for spine and neck
- Cushion density: High-density foam for lasting comfort
- Sleep comfort: Memory foam or hybrid mattresses provide a good night’s rest
Good ergonomics ensures you can lounge, work, or sleep without discomfort.

6. Styling Tips for Small Spaces
Modern sectional sofa beds fit a variety of décor styles:
- Use neutral tones to maintain a spacious feel
- Add cushions, throws, and small rugs for texture
- Pair with minimal furniture to avoid clutter
- Use mirrors and lighting to enhance the sense of space
These simple strategies keep your small home cozy, stylish, and practical.
